Best Valentine Public Elementary Schools (2026-27)

For the 2026-27 school year, there are 5 public elementary schools serving 465 students in Valentine, NE.
The top-ranked public elementary schools in Valentine, NE are Valentine Middle School, Valentine Elementary School and Littleburg Elementary - 12. Overall testing rank is based on a school's combined math and reading proficiency test score ranking.
Valentine, NE public elementary schools have an average math proficiency score of 74% (versus the Nebraska public elementary school average of 60%), and reading proficiency score of 58% (versus the 47% statewide average). Elementary schools in Valentine have an average ranking of 8/10, which is in the top 30% of Nebraska public elementary schools.
Minority enrollment is 23% of the student body (majority American Indian), which is less than the Nebraska public elementary school average of 40% (majority Hispanic).
